Wheat porridge cooking time

Wheat groats are made from refined wheat grains. They are finely divided and then polished. There are four degrees of grinding: No. 1, No. 2 - coarse grinding, No. 3 - medium grinding, No. 4 - fine grinding.

Cooking time directly depends on the degree of grinding of the grains of which it is made. For cooking cereals, it is recommended to use medium and fine grinding, the time to bring to readiness will be 20-40 minutes.

After all, porridge is a product of centuries-old selection, and not scientific, but associated with "happy coincidences", artificial selection made by man for almost 10 thousand years! Surprisingly, the plant, which initially successfully grew independently and covered the fields of southeastern Turkey and modern Armenia, has by now forgotten how to do without the help of people.

Wild wheat possessed not only small grains. Its “fruits” showered immediately after ripening and it was impossible to collect them from the ground. People who first met her began to use still green ears for food, evaluating the nutritional value of grain. Subsequently, the person selected those ears in which the grain did not fall off for a long time. On cultivated fields over the centuries, wheat began to grow, to obtain grain from which it was possible only by threshing. This from the middle regions of Eurasia went first to India, then “captured” Africa, and then conquered Russia and Europe. Most recently, porridge from wheat groats came to America. In the New World, it appeared only in the 19th century.

The damage to the product is purely individual. Wheat groats should be excluded from the diet only for people with gluten intolerance. The use of gluten-containing cereals is dangerous for them by the development of celiac disease (inflammation of the intestinal mucous membranes).

    Our ancestors with the preparation of wheat porridge were not particularly philosophical: they filled a cauldron with cereals with water or milk and sent to the oven for at least 2 hours. Wheat porridge does not require prolonged cooking, and prolonged languishing in the oven turned cereal grains into a jelly-like mass. In this form, dishes were served, ate with bread, onions and meat.

You will definitely be asked for supplements if you cook your wheat porridge with milk in a slow cooker taking into account several useful recommendations:

    1. When buying wheat groats, give preference to the product in a plastic bag. Durable bundle protects seeds from adverse factors for almost a year. Cardboard packaging cannot provide such protection, and the cereal can become damp if storage conditions are not met. In this form, the "wheat" will quickly go rancid.
    2. The high quality of cereals is evidenced by its light brown color. A lower quality product has a darker color. Good cereals do not contain pebbles, oilcake and other small litter.
    3. There are two types of porridge for sale: Artek and Poltava. Artek with small grains fits perfectly into the children's diet, is perfectly digestible and contains many useful components. Poltava - whole grain product with nucleoli of different sizes. Medium-sized grains are most suitable for making porridge, and large grains are for dressing for the first dish.
    4. Before cooking, wheat groats are not poured with water, but they are washed in order to wash off the dust collected from the grains during the production process.
    5. A slow cooker will cook a delicious porridge if you treat the proportions with due attention. So, the jelly-like mass will result from the application of 1 tbsp. cereals and 6 tbsp. liquids. A multicooker will cook friable porridge, if for 1 tbsp. cereals use 3 tbsp. water.
    6. The model of multi-furnace and subtleties of programs, according to the common opinion of the culinary specialists, to some extent affect the quality of the finished dish. A number of kitchen appliances prepare perfect loose wheat porridge in 2.5 cups of liquid, and moderately viscous porridge is obtained by adding 4 glasses of milk.

    Following simple tips, you can cook a delicious porridge with well-cooked nucleoli in 1 hour.

    The classic recipe for wheat porridge in milk in a slow cooker

    Subject to the indicated proportions, the porridge is medium thick. To change the consistency, use less or more milk.

    To get started, take:

    • milk 2.5% - 900 ml;
    • wheat groats - 1 tbsp .;
    • granulated sugar - 1 tbsp. l .;
    • butter - 50 g;
    • salt - 1 pinch.

    We start to cook:

    1. Pour the cereal with water at room temperature, mix and wait a few minutes. The liquid will “pick up” the small litter that will float up. Drain the dirty water and then rinse the cereal thoroughly until the water becomes clear.
    2. Put pure wheat groats in the bowl of the multicooker, then pour milk, put sugar, salt and half a piece of butter. To prevent the groats from escaping, grease the walls of the multi-bowl slightly above the loaded foods.
    3. Close the lid, select the “Porridge” program, set the cooking time to 60 minutes and give the unit the “Start” command.
    4. When the timer announces the readiness of wheat cereal in milk in the multicooker, do not immediately open the lid. Instead, let the dish stand for a while or, if you have enough time, turn on the Warm Up function for 20 minutes. Put the prepared wheat porridge in milk on plates and season with the second half of butter. Enjoy your meal!
